A person engaged in the business of renting bicycles, skates, scooters or skateboards shall provide a protective helmet to a minor who will be an operator of or passenger on a rented bicycle, skates, scooter or skateboard if the minor does not already have a helmet in the minor's possession. A reasonable fee may be charged for the protective helmet rental.
§ 32A-24-4 NMSA 1978
Equipment sales or rentals
Known as the Child Helmet Safety Act
The act spans §§ 32A-24-1 to 32A-24-5 (5 sections).
Laws 2007, ch. 66, § 4.
